Asad Asad is a rising innovator in advanced manufacturing and materials science, with a focus on liquid metal electronics and additive manufacturing. His work bridges the gap between novel materials and practical fabrication techniques, aiming to make flexible, stretchable electronics more accessible. In his highly cited 2023 paper, Asad introduced groundbreaking methodologies for producing room-temperature liquid-metal-core thermoplastic elastomer wires, achieving extreme extendibility exceeding 500% while drastically reducing production time and cost. Crucially, he demonstrated these wires’ compatibility with standard electronic prototyping connectors, a significant step toward integrating soft, deformable conductors into everyday devices. His 2024 research further showcases his engineering acumen by integrating a needle valve mechanism with Cura slicing software to enhance retraction in pellet-based material extrusion, improving print quality and reliability.
